AP Chemistry covers atomic structure, bonding, stoichiometry, thermodynamics, kinetics, equilibrium, acid-base chemistry, redox reactions, and organic chemistry. The course emphasizes both conceptual understanding and problem-solving skills, with significant focus on laboratory work and data analysis. A tutor can help you master these interconnected topics and develop the reasoning skills needed for the AP exam.
Common struggles include balancing chemical equations, understanding mole concepts and stoichiometry, grasping equilibrium principles, and applying mathematical reasoning to chemistry problems. Many students also find the pace of AP Chemistry faster than regular high school chemistry, leaving little time to catch up on foundational concepts. Effective AP Chemistry preparation involves regular practice with free-response and multiple-choice questions, timed practice exams to build test-taking stamina, and targeted review of weak areas. Most successful students begin serious exam prep 2-3 months before the May exam, using released AP questions and diagnostic tests to identify gaps. AP Chemistry scores range from 1-5, with a 3 typically considered passing and earning college credit at most universities. A score of 4 or 5 demonstrates strong mastery and often earns credit for advanced placement. Your target score depends on your college goals and major—STEM fields may require a 4 or 5 for credit, while others accept a 3.
